Through modest fundraising we support audience outreach and play development.  Funds are raised through occasional special events, through membership fees and through a modest surcharge added to tickets sold for the theatre trips.

Fundraising efforts In past years have made it possible to contribute to several  English Theatre projects include but are not limited to the following:

Annually since 2003 -- Magnetic North Theatre Festival

Annually since 2005 -- The March Break program for underprivileged talented youth

Annually since 2006 -- The Ark

On going during the season -- The Student Club

2004 -- The appointment of an education intern

2004 -- The training of an assistant director from Newfoundland

2005 -- The Odyssey (an NAC co-production with the Ottawa International Children’s Festival)

2005 -- The purchase of a seat in the renovated theatre auditorium

2005 Contributions as suitable circumstances arise -- The Marti Maraden Canadian Play Creation Fund - in honour of Marti Maraden's achievements over eight years as Artistic Director of English Theatre at the National Arts Centre

2006 -- The Snow Show

2008 -- The Renaissance Fair

2008 -- Shakespeare in the Schools

The Marti Maraden Canadian Play Creation Fund

This fund was created in 2005 to acknowledge Marti Maraden’s achievements over eight years as Artistic Director of English Theatre at the National Arts Centre. Since that time we’ve continued to honour special people by making further contributions to the fund. Noteworthy examples being four, $1000 contributions in memory of three dedicated and loyal FET members: Alan Wheatley, Joan Ayotte and George Kadar, and another to acknowledge the many contributions of Victoria Steele, former Managing Director, NAC English Theatre.
